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Ryder Brow to Aslockton start from as little as £14.30

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Ryder Brow to Aslockton are available for £65.70 one way, or £95.40 return

Facilities and Accessibility at Ryder Brow Station

Ryder Brow station has basic facilities to cater to commuter needs, offering accessible ticket machines and an induction loop for those with hearing impairments. Interestingly, there's no staffed ticket office or ticket machine for collecting purchased tickets. That means online booking and printing your own tickets before your journey could be the ideal way to secure your trip.

The station is categorized as having step-free access, although accessing services towards both Manchester and New Mills involves descending a stepped ramp. It's also worth noting the absence of CCTV, waiting rooms, wheelchair availability, or refreshment facilities. However, there is a seating area available for passengers who might need to take a break.

Transport Links and Onward Travel from Ryder Brow

Ryder Brow is well connected through various transportation links, making it convenient to explore surroundings or journey further afield. There are local buses running on Levenshulme Road that connect to areas like Chorlton and Cheetham Hill. For any rail replacement services, pickup is on Ryder Brow Road. If you're in need of a taxi, Northern Railway offers a handy service with Cab4You, which can be reached through their website.

Calling to cyclists, be aware that there are no bicycle storage facilities or hire services directly at the station, so plan accordingly if you're traveling with two wheels.

Facilities and Accessibility at Aslockton Station

Although Aslockton station is modest in size, it provides a range of essential facilities for travelers. It lacks a ticket office, but you can conveniently use the ticket machines on-site for your travel purchases. However, it's important to note that these machines are not currently accessible for those with disabilities. For those who use hearing aids, an induction loop is available, ensuring you receive the necessary information effortlessly.

For people requiring assistance, there is a customer help point readily available, where staff can offer guidance during operating hours. Although the station lacks tactile paving, platform access is generally step-free via ramps, providing greater ease of movement for differently-abled travelers. While there are no waiting rooms or seating areas, CCTV surveillance ensures security is not compromised.

Transport Links and Onward Travel

Onward travel options from Aslockton are simple and convenient, even though local amenities are somewhat limited. Taxis can be readily booked, with Bingham Cars and Roma standing by to assist. There's also a rail replacement bus service in place, accessible right at the bus stop in front of the station.
